WTS Energy provides recruitment and manpower services for the global oil and gas and energy industries. We supply engineers and consultants to our clients' projects and operations, and perform employment outsourcing services such as workforce management in oil and gas regions around the world. WTS Energy operates globally with offices in 14 countries and is operational in over 50 countries.

1.) Technical Safety Lead Engineer

Job Title: Technical Safety Lead Engineer

Location: Port Harcourt, Rivers

Context and Environment

  • The Technical Safety Lead Engineer who is expected to demonstrate a very high level of expertise and experience in both process safety and operational HSE, shall lead the technical management and assurance of Process Safety engineering of one or more projects executed in a multi-disciplinary environment under the Project Portfolio Management Division of the company.

Key Responsibilites

  • Risk Assessment: Work with critical contacts to maintain technological and operational risk assessment compliance studies using approved DGEP guidelines and methodology for all operating sites.
  • Safety Engineering: Facilitate safety studies and review to assist management of change requests. Perform effective safety engineering design studies
  • Follow up with all Safety Engineering design requirements through the Project construction.
  • Ensure compliance to applicable local / international regulations and Company Standards for Safety Engineering
  • Make input on Safety Engineering documents for Project asset design, operations and abandonment, in conformity with Group, Industry and Statutory requirements. In particlular, identification of Safety Critical Elements (SCEs), development and validation of Safety Concept and Safety Dossier,
  • Follow up contractor’s activities and deliverables to ensure compliance with project specification.

Risk Assessment:

  • Lead specific Safety Engineering studies / reviews in support of Request for Modification (RFM) process and Downgraded Situations (DGS) – HAZOP, HAZID, BowTie Assessment etc.
  • Support Project departments in Derogation preparation.
  • Undertake flammable/toxic gas dispersion, fire and explosion consequence modelling using PHAST software, and inteprete result for safe operation of the Project.
  • Review and make necessary inputs to all safety-related modifications and corresponding engineering documents of the Project (P&ID, ESD Logic, Fire and Gas Cause and effects charts, Active and passive firefighting, fire and gas detection, escape and evacuation route, Hazardous area classification, Safety layout, flare radiation).
  • Assist in the update of Operational Safety Case in line with regulatory (NUPRC) requirement for operates sites in Nigeria.

Major Risk Management:

  • Support major risk identification and development of risk reduction measures for technological risks management in line with GS GR HSE 312: Technological Risk Assessment (TRA) requirement.
  • Facilitate Safety and Environmental Critical Element (SECE) identification workshops and the follow up of Safety Engineering responsibilities as specified in CR GR HSE 403 / GS GR HSE 311
  • Support Major Risk management implementation through development of dashboards / solutions for monitoring barrier status.
  • Lead Major Risk awareness training and barrier verification exercises.

Contribute to Learning from Events:

  • Participate to incident investigation and Cause Tree Analysis linked to Process Safety Events, proposing recommendations to prevent recurrence. Prepare and make presentations to management on incident investigation reports.

Qualifications & Skills Required:

  • Minimum of a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ent in Chemical, Petroleum or related Engineering (an M.Sc. degree in Safety Engineering is a plus).
  • Typically, 10 years of oil and gas industry professional experience of which at least 2 years in an equivalent position as Safety & Loss Prevention Engineer.
  • Good knowledge of Loss Prevention standards and procedure and major hazard legislation.
  • Good knowledge of risk assessment techniques and management (HAZOP, HAZID, HAZAN, QRA) and other reviews.
  • Autonomous with investigation/observation skills, effective communication and organizational capability.

3.) Senior Reservoir Engineer

Job Title: Senior Reservoir Engineer

Location: Lagos / Port Harcourt, Rivers

Job Summary

  • Provide effective reservoir management of the producing reservoirs.
  • To provide reservoir engineering input and leadership for projects from initial opportunity identification to cessation of production, including selection and definition of development plans.
  • Ensures integration of subsurface and surface parameters in dynamic reservoir analysis, maximizing recovery efficiencies and optimizing production potential.
  • Manage reporting lines and mentor junior staff.

Key Responsibilities
Strategic:

  • Reviewing / designing, supervising and analyzing plans and results for pressure transient tests.
  • Reviewing or preparing appraisal programs for reservoir engineering data (PVT, RCAL / SCAL, pressure data, well tests, MDT, etc.)
  • Reviewing data acquisition reports and lab reports from contractors – quality check samples & results, extract properties required for reservoir engineering studies
  • Developing production forecasts and predicting reservoir performance for approval of well proposals
  • Understand and support efforts to mitigate subsurface risk
  • Proposing cost-effective reservoir monitoring and surveillance programs
  • Perform and supervise reservoir simulation studies to test development concepts / recovery schemes and optimize recoveries
  • Continuously monitor reservoir performance, analyze data, and prepare reports to track progress and identify areas for improvement.
  • Perform and supervise well and reservoir surveillance analysis & make recommendations for optimization and proper management of reservoirs
  • Prepare and review written reports of reservoir performance, including explaining and presenting results
  • Develop and quality check reservoir performance predictions, including decline analysis and material balance on producing assets
  • Provide Reservoir Engineering input to all infill Well Proposals in terms of reserve calculations, opportunities, well locations, Risks, and economic analysis.
  • Prepare and quality check forecasts for business plan and monthly production outlook
  • Review deterministic and probabilistic estimates of in-place hydrocarbon volume
  • Support reservoir related due diligence on potential farm-ins and acquisitions
  • Estimate and review reserves / resources associated with opportunities

Requirements

  • 1st Degree in Petroleum Engineering or other Engineering degree with appropriate professional experience, required
  • 5 – 8 years of experience required
  • Skilled in key subjects within reservoir engineering discipline, which includes but not limited to: reservoir studies, reserves estimation, well test analysis, rock and fluid properties, decline curve analysis & production forecasting, well & reservoir management, field development planning and production support activities
    • Skill level = Capacity to perform these duties with minimal supervision
    • Experience with material balance and reservoir simulation required
  • Experience using standard Reservoir Engineering software, particularly: OFM, MBAL / PROSPER / GAP, Eclipse /T Navigator, Petrel, Ecrin / Saphir
  • Strong Computer Skills
    • High skill level user of MS Office software: Word, Excel & PowerPoint
  • Petroleum economic skills is a plus
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ills, including presentation skills
  • Solid analytical skills: problem-solving and critical thinking
  • Networking and relationship management
  • Technical writing
  • Project management skills
  • Business performance monitoring and reporting
